What is C0A4B?
The diagnostic trouble code (DTC) C0A4B indicates a potential issue with the vehicle's power steering system, specifically related to the Electric Power Steering (EPS) control module. This code often surfaces in modern vehicles, particularly in 2017-2022 Toyota models like the Camry and RAV4, where EPS technology is prevalent. When this code is triggered, it may point to problems such as sensor malfunctions, wiring issues, or faults within the EPS control module itself. In practical terms, if you're experiencing a C0A4B code, you might notice that your steering feels stiff or unresponsive, which could pose a safety hazard. Ignoring this code can lead to further complications, including a complete failure of the power steering system, resulting in much higher repair costs. Addressing C0A4B promptly not only ensures your vehicle remains safe and easy to drive but also helps maintain its overall performance and reliability. If you suspect this code is present, it’s crucial to follow up with a thorough diagnostic to identify the root cause and implement necessary repairs.

Symptoms
Common symptoms when C0A4B is present:
- The steering wheel feels stiff or hard to turn, especially at low speeds.
- The power steering warning light is illuminated on the dashboard, indicating a fault.
- Unusual noises such as whining or grinding when turning the steering wheel.
- Inconsistent steering response, where the wheel may feel loose or unsteady.
- A noticeable decrease in fuel efficiency, as the power steering system may be working harder than normal.
Possible Causes
Most common causes of C0A4B (ordered by frequency):
- Faulty EPS control module (60% likelihood) - A common issue where the module fails to communicate correctly with the steering system, causing the C0A4B code.
- Damaged wiring or connectors (25% likelihood) - Corrosion or frayed wires can disrupt the electrical signals required for proper steering assistance.
- Failed steering angle sensor (10% likelihood) - If the sensor providing feedback to the EPS system fails, it can trigger the C0A4B code.
- Low power steering fluid (4% likelihood) - Although less common with electric systems, low fluid levels can still affect performance.
- Mechanical issues within the steering assembly (1% likelihood) - Rarely, problems such as a worn-out steering rack can cause related codes.
